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
666490178 36521 02967096342 0486522 378051
9674153 736883 03809699450
9674153 736883 03809699450
53994 2757 15 99 0469576
All about undefined
Interested in learning more?
9674153 736883 03809699450
53994 2757 15 99 0469576
See more
1742434 6840838253 963
99 00087140815 3551080 17869054
See more
0180797978 61899832
756 4571 01466575 82 691778
See more